Procedure
Step 1. Make preparations for this task.
a. Remove the top cover (see “Remove the top cover” on page 214).
b. Disconnect all the cables (including external ones) from the adapters that are installed in the
PCIe riser card assembly.
c. Remove the PCIe riser assembly where the adapter has been installed (see “Remove the PCIe
riser assembly” on page 157).
Step 2. Open the retaining latch on the PCIe riser card assembly.
